Jon,
I have a feeling a new seal kit will not help.
The new pump runs a lot higher pressure than the old system.
I believe the P/N for the steering rack is different because of it.
If you do get the kit might be worth while looking into one for a rack
from a 1990 Audi 90q 20v which ran the higher pressure system.
Hope this helps.
